A few years ago I saw a TV program where the researcher was studying the various written notes, names, and assorted carvings found on Aspen trees on Steens Mountain.  
Apparently, the early sheepheader who were Basque used the trees as a way to  communicate and now 70 to 100 years later most have disappeared or are very unrecognizable.    

By my calculations your carving will be gone by 2046 to 2076.
